We just got a note from the folks over at Universal that a special sneak peak of the upcoming Sacha Baron Cohen movie Brüno has been added to the lineup for this year’s South by Southwest (SXSW) Film Festival. The best part is that the screening will be complete free to anyone, you won’t even need a badge to get in. Also that evening there will be a special screening of Sam Raimi’s next film Drag Me to Hell. This screening is so early that it’s still a *Work in Progress* print, which is very cool if you are into seeing movies way early. Check out the official details below:
